The "color by attribtes" settings seem to affect only files but not folders.
I set "compressed" to blue and all the file names within a compressed folder are displayed in blue but the folder name remains black.
All folder names are displayed in black no matter what attributes the folders have (compressed, hidden, ...).

#4 Post by Karol » 11.03.2015, 16:03

Read attentively the topic "Color by attributes" in the help file http://www.freecommander.com/fchelpxe/e ... color.html.
The order of attributes is important.

Karol wrote:The order of attributes is important.
Thank you very much for that clue!

I pushed my "directory" entry to the bottom of the list and finally it works as I want it.
